How Our Roof Leak Water Removal Process Works
When you call us for roof leak water removal, you can rest assured that our team will take care of everything. From the initial assessment to the final cleanup, we’ll walk you through each step of the process and keep you informed every step of the way.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
Our technician will arrive at your home and assess the damage, taking note of the affected areas, the amount of water, and any potential safety hazards. We’ll work with you to develop a personalized plan for removal and drying, and provide a clear estimate of the costs involved.
Step 2: Water Removal and Drying
Using our advanced equipment, we’ll remove the standing water from your home, including any soaked carpets, furniture, and belongings. We’ll then use specialized drying equipment to extract moisture from the air and ensure that your home is completely dry.
Step 3: Cleanup and Sanitizing
Once the water is removed and your home is dry, we’ll clean and disinfect the aff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. We’ll also take care of any necessary repairs or replacements, such as fixing damaged drywall or replacing soaked insulation.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Touch-ups
Before we leave your home, we’ll conduct a thorough inspection to ensure that everything is dry and in good condition. We’ll also make any necessary touch-ups or repairs to ensure that your home is safe and secure.

Warning Signs You Need Roof Leak Water Removal
Water damage can be sneaky, but there are often warning signs that show you need roof leak water removal.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ems down the line.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ors in your home can be a sign of moisture buildup, which can lead to mold and mildew growth. Don’t ignore these smells, they’re a warning sign that you need roof leak water removal.
Warped or Discolored Drywall
Water damage can cause drywall to warp or discolor, creating unsightly stains and potentially leading to structural issues. If you notice any changes in your drywall, it’s time to call us for roof leak water removal.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ains on your ceiling can be a sign of a roof leak, which can lead to further damage and potential health risks. Don’t ignore these stains, they’re a warning sign that you need roof leak water removal.
Water Damage to Your Belongings
Water damage can ruin your belongings, from soaked furniture to damaged electronics. If you’ve experienced water damage to your belongings, it’s time to call us for roof leak water removal.
Water Damage to Your Home’s Structure
Water damage can compromise the structural integrity of your home, leading to costly repairs and potentially even safety hazards. If you notice any signs of water damage to your home’s structure, don’t hesitate to call us for roof leak water removal.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Justin, TX
The cost of roof leak water removal in Justin, TX can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and should give you a rough idea of what to expect.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water and the size of the affected area. |
| Cleanup and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| The extent of the damage and the number of affected areas. |
| Repairs and replacements | $1,000 – $5,000 | The type and extent of the repairs or replacements needed. |
| Inspection and certification | $100 – $500 | The complexity of the inspection and the level of certification required. |
| More services (e.g. Mold remediation) | $500 – $2,000 | The type and extent of the more services needed. |
